Thrillers are my escape, and I’ve learned which publishers to trust. Minotaur Books, a St. Martin’s imprint, is a heavyweight for detective thrillers—Louise Penny’s 'Still Life' is a masterpiece. Then there’s Scribner, which publishes Stephen King’s later thrillers, blending horror and suspense seamlessly.

For techy, modern thrillers, I lean toward Thomas & Mercer (Amazon Publishing), home to Blake Crouch’s mind-benders like 'Dark Matter.' And if you want short, punchy thrillers, check out Hard Case Crime’s pulp-style releases. They’re like vintage noir but fresh.

I’ve spent years tracking thriller releases, and some publishers just get it right every time. Simon & Schuster’s Atria Books is a go-to for domestic thrillers—think 'The Silent Patient' by Alex Michaelides. Their knack for twisty narratives is unmatched. Hachette’s Grand Central Publishing also stands out, especially for action-packed thrillers like Brad Thor’s Scot Harvath series.

For gritty, procedural thrillers, Little, Brown and Company’s crime lineup is stellar, with authors like Michael Connelly. And let’s not forget indie darling Soho Press, which champions international thrillers with unique settings, like 'The Wind-Up Bird Chronicle' (though it’s more literary, their crime catalog shines). If you crave variety, these publishers are goldmines.

I've noticed certain publishers consistently deliver gripping, edge-of-your-seat stories. Penguin Random House's imprints, like Berkley and Dutton, are powerhouses for psychological thrillers and crime novels. They publish authors like Ruth Ware and Gillian Flynn, whose works dominate bestseller lists.

HarperCollins' William Morrow imprint is another favorite, specializing in high-stakes thrillers with complex plots—think Lisa Jewell's 'Then She Was Gone.' For darker, more niche thrillers, I turn to smaller presses like No Exit Press or Pushkin Vertigo, which revive classic suspense with modern twists.

Then there's Macmillan's St. Martin's Press, home to authors like Tana French, blending literary depth with heart-pounding tension. Each publisher has a distinct flavor, but all excel in keeping readers hooked till the last page.
